Huobi Founder Launches Major Quantitative Crypto Fund

·

A significant new quantitative trading fund has been announced in the digital asset space, marking the return of a well-known industry figure. The fund, named Avenir Crypto, has secured an initial commitment of $500 million. This capital will be allocated to support established quantitative trading teams operating in cryptocurrency markets.

The fund is backed by a prominent former executive from a major digital asset exchange. This move signals a strategic re-entry into the rapidly evolving crypto sector, focusing on institutional-grade investment strategies.

The Avenir Crypto Fund Structure

Avenir Crypto operates under a family office structure and is designed to deploy substantial capital into algorithmic and quantitative trading strategies. The initial capital pool is significant, intended to partner with teams that demonstrate a proven track record.

The fund's operational base is in a major Asian financial hub, and it claims to have obtained necessary regulatory approvals in its primary jurisdictions. This establishes a framework for compliant operations within the global digital asset landscape.

Performance and Risk Management Criteria

Avenir Crypto has set clear performance benchmarks for potential partners. Team selection will be a rigorous process, prioritizing proven expertise and robust systems.

Risk management is paramount. The fund will implement standard institutional safeguards, including early warning alerts and automatic liquidation thresholds to protect capital during periods of extreme market volatility.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is a quantitative crypto fund?
A quantitative crypto fund uses complex mathematical models and algorithms to execute trades in digital asset markets. These systems analyze vast amounts of market data to identify patterns and opportunities, aiming to generate returns with controlled risk, often at high speeds and frequencies.

How do quant funds manage risk in volatile markets?
They employ sophisticated risk management frameworks that include pre-set limits on position sizes, maximum allowable drawdowns, and real-time monitoring systems. Automated triggers will reduce exposure or liquidate positions if certain volatility or loss thresholds are breached.

What is a "manager first-loss" structure?
This is a partnership model where the strategy manager's own capital is the first to absorb any losses. This structure strongly aligns the manager's incentives with the fund's investors, as the manager has a primary interest in protecting the trading capital.

Why is the Sharpe Ratio an important metric?
The Sharpe Ratio measures the performance of an investment compared to a risk-free asset, after adjusting for its risk. It is a key indicator of how much excess return is being generated per unit of volatility, helping to evaluate the efficiency and quality of returns.
